Enlace de mapasEnlace de mapas
Esta plantilla agrega un enlace o marco que mostrará un mapa de OpenStreetMap junto con los datos de mapa especificados. El mapa y los datos se pueden ver en una ventana de pantalla completa desplazable y ampliable. Los datos del mapa pueden provenir de:
Nota:
mapframe
etiqueta de extensión directamente en lugar de esta plantilla, como se hizo en Special:Diff/970846012 . El motivo es que el uso de la plantilla para llamar a la etiqueta de extensión hará que la representación del mapa cuente como tiempo de Lua, lo que puede generar errores de tiempo excedido.Data:
espacio de nombres y termine en .map
– consulte mw:Help:Map Data para obtener más información.Esta plantilla está diseñada para mostrar puntos, así como entidades lineales o poligonales en un mapa, que incluyen (entre otras):
y más... Esta plantilla también se puede utilizar para mostrar entidades puntuales en un mapa, es decir, coordenadas.
Uso básico
{{maplink|from=}}
(especifica la página de datos .map en from=, excluyendo el prefijo de datos){{maplink|raw=}}
(especifique GeoJSON sin procesar, preferiblemente incluido desde una subpágina de Wikipedia: Datos del mapa ){{maplink|type=line|id=}}
(El ID de Wikidata solo es necesario si se va a utilizar la página Wikidata de otro artículo){{maplink|type=shape|id=}}
(El ID de Wikidata solo es necesario si se va a utilizar la página Wikidata de otro artículo){{maplink|type=shape-inverse|id=}}
(El ID de Wikidata solo es necesario si se va a utilizar la página Wikidata de otro artículo){{maplink|type=point|id=}}
(El ID de Wikidata solo es necesario si se va a utilizar la página Wikidata de otro artículo){{maplink|type=point|coord=}}
(especifique las coordenadas utilizando la plantilla {{ Coord }} ){{coord}}
|name=
{{maplink|type=named}}
o{{maplink|type=named|from=#Section}}
{{maplink|type=named|from=Other page}}
o{{maplink|type=named|from=Other page#Section}}
{{maplink|type=circle|radius=|id=}}
(El ID de Wikidata solo es necesario si se va a utilizar la página Wikidata de otro artículo){{maplink|type=circle|radius=|coord=}}
(especifique las coordenadas utilizando la plantilla {{ Coord }} )|frame=yes
: {{maplink|frame=yes|frame-align=left|type=line|id=Q1094308|text=Mapframe example}}
.|plain=yes
para eliminar el marco exterior: {{maplink|frame=yes|frame-align=left|plain=yes|type=line|id={{get QID|Várkerület}}|frame-width=200|frame-height=250|frame-long=19.1009|frame-lat=47.5001|zoom=9}}
.{{maplink|frame=yes|frame-align=left|frame-width=400|frame-height=300|type=point|id=Q8688|marker=airport|zoom=12 |text=San Francisco International Airport |overlay={{Graph:Street map with marks|width=110|height=90|lat=37.8|lon=-121.8|zoom=6|{ "lat": 37.618, "lon": -122.375 }| minimap=false}}
}}
Conjunto de parámetros – página de datos
{{ maplink | display = | from = | zoom = | text = | icon = }}
Conjunto de parámetros – datos sin procesar
{{ maplink | display = | raw = <!-- preferiblemente {{Wikipedia:Datos del mapa/subpágina}} --> | zoom = | text = | icon = }}
Conjunto de parámetros: geolínea/geoforma
{{ maplink | display = | type = | id = | title = | description = | stroke-color = | stroke-width = | zoom = | text = | icon = }}
Conjunto de parámetros: características/coordenadas de puntos
{{ maplink | display = | type = point | id = | title = | description = | coord = | marker = | zoom = | text = | icon = }}
Conjunto de parámetros – círculos
{{ maplink | display = | type = circle | radius = <!-- en metros, parámetros alternativos disponibles para otras unidades --> | id = | title = | description = | coord = | marker = | zoom = | text = | icon = }}
inline
- Solo muestra el enlace en línea (puedes prescindir de esto, ya que es el valor predeterminado)title
- Solo muestra el enlace del títuloinline,title
- Muestra el enlace en línea así como el enlace del título.title,inline
- Lo mismo que arriba1
a 19
(los números más grandes amplían aún más); el valor predeterminado lo determina automáticamente el mapa, a menos que la única característica sea un solo punto.Parámetros de Mapframe (solo funcionan con visualización en línea)
left
, center
, o right
; el valor predeterminado esright
300
200
|frame-coordinates={{Coord|12.34|S|56.78|W}}
. Si no se establece, las coordenadas se obtendrán de Wikidata.|frame-coordinates=
o )|frame-coord=
|frame-coordinates=
o )|frame-coord=
|coord=
(si está configurada), o|id=
el parámetro o para la página en la que se encuentra la plantilla)|overlay=[[File:Example.svg|140x140px]]
o|overlay={{maplink|frame=yes|plain=yes|frame-width=100|frame-height=100|type=shape|id={{get QID|French submarine Ariane (1914)}}|frame-align=center}}
o|overlay={{Graph:Street map with marks|width=100|height=100|lat=37.8|lon=-122.4|zoom=6|{ "lat": 37.8, "lon": -122.4 }|minimap=false}}
left
o right
; el valor predeterminado esright
top
o bottom
; el valor predeterminado esbottom
10
para un espacio de 10 píxeles3px solid black
.: el valor predeterminado es 1px solid white
. El color puede ser cualquier nombre de color web o código hexadecimal.Se pueden mostrar varias características en un solo mapa. Para cada característica adicional, agregue un número secuencial al final del nombre del parámetro. Por ejemplo, la segunda utiliza parámetros como |type2=
, |id2=
, etc., la tercera característica |type3=
, |id3=
, etc., y así sucesivamente. Los números más altos se dibujan en la parte superior.
line
– una característica geológica de OSM (por ejemplo, una carretera)shape
– una característica de geoforma de OSM (por ejemplo, un estado o provincia)shape-inverse
– una función de máscara geográfica de OSM (la inversa de una forma geográfica: permite una vista sin obstáculos del mapa que se encuentra debajo)data
– una página de datos geoJSON en Commons (el parámetro es opcional en este caso)point
– una característica puntual (coordenadas)named
– todas las coordenadas nombradas en una página o sección ( plantillas con parámetro){{coord}}
|name=
circle
– un círculo centrado en las coordenadas de un punto|from=
no se ha establecido).data
o : el archivo JSON (.map) de Commons para mostrar (excluyendo el Data:
prefijo)named
: Nombre de página o nombre#sección, de la que se obtendrán las coordenadas nombradas. Si se omite o se especifica solo como #sección, se utilizará la página actual.#ff0000
(rojo)6
0
(completamente transparente) y 1
(completamente opaco); el valor predeterminado es1
#000000
(negro). Tenga en cuenta que se utilizará una versión semitransparente del color especificado de forma predeterminada, lo que permitirá que el mapa que se muestra a continuación se siga viendo.0
(completamente transparente) y 1
(completamente opaco); el valor predeterminado es0.5
|coord={{Coord|12.34|S|56.78|W}}
) . Si no se establece, las coordenadas se recuperarán de Wikidata.5E74F3
( )small
, medium
(predeterminado) o large
.32
. Los números más altos darán como resultado un círculo más suave pero utilizarán más recursos de procesamiento de Lua.Agrega un enlace o marco que mostrará datos del mapa.
Una opción para cambiar de estilo Template:Switcher varios marcos de mapas, donde parámetros específicos como el zoom, las coordenadas del marco o el ID del elemento de una forma se cambian entre diferentes valores. Al utilizarlos, asegúrese de que la cantidad de valores en cada lista sea la misma.
Instrucciones:
,
, o ;
si las etiquetas contienen comas, o ###
si las etiquetas contienen punto y coma. Cada etiqueta se mostrará con el prefijo "Mostrar".|switch=zoomed out, zoomed mid, zoomed in
,
o ;
o###
|zoom=SWITCH:4,9,14
|switch=
{{ mapframe | frame = yes | type = point | id = Q100 | text = Boston | zoom = SWITCH:4,9,14 | switch = alejado, ampliado al medio, ampliado }}
Múltiples funciones le permiten:
{{ Maplink | frame = yes | type = shape | id = Q3495894 | title = Shape | description = Descripción de la forma | type2 = line | id2 = Q1318331 | title2 = Line | description2 = Descripción de la línea | type3 = point | coord3 = {{ coord | 32 | S | 116 | E }}| title3 = Point | description3 = Descripción del punto }}
{{ Maplink | frame = yes | plain = yes | frame-width = 250 | frame-height = 280 | zoom = 6 | frame-lat = 29.185 | frame-long = 76.225 | type = shape-inverse | id = Q1174 | title = Haryana | type2 = point | id2 = Q200663 | stroke-width = 3 | title2 = Faridabad }}
Los marcos de mapas se pueden incluir en los cuadros de información. |plain=yes
Se recomienda utilizar para eliminar el marco exterior.
Para casos simples con una sola característica, se puede utilizar en su lugar (consulte la documentación de esa plantilla para obtener más detalles).{{infobox mapframe}}
{{ Infobox Carretera australiana | ubicación = {{ maplink | tipo = línea | marco = sí | plano = sí | alineación del marco = centro | latitud del marco = -31.8262 | longitud del marco = 115.7877 | zoom = 9 }} ... (se omiten otros parámetros) ...}}
El parámetro "raw" permite las mismas entradas que la función <maplink> completa. Le permite:
Consulte mw:Help:Extension:Kartographer para obtener instrucciones.
Mapa de ruta
{{ maplink | raw = {{ Wikipedia : Datos del mapa/Carreteras principales de Australia Occidental/Forrest Highway }}| text = Mapa de ruta }}
(Enlace a la subpágina de datos GeoJSON: Wikipedia:Datos de mapas/Carreteras principales de Australia Occidental/Forrest Highway )
{{ maplink|frame = yes|text = Diez países|raw = { "type" : "ExternalData" , "service" : "geoshape" , "query" : " SELECT * WHERE { ?id wdt : P463 wd : Q1065 . } LIMIT 10 "} |frame - width = 600 |frame - height = 400 |frame - lat = 25 |frame - long = 10 |zoom = 1 }}
{{ maplink|frame = yes|raw = { "tipo" : "ExternalData" , "servicio" : "geoshape" , "consulta" : " SELECCIONAR ?id ?head ( MUESTRA ( ?img ) como ?img_ ) ( min ( ?partyId ) como ?party ) ( si ( ?party = '0' , '#800000' , si ( ?party = '1' , '#000080' , '#008000' )) como ?fill ) ( concat ( '[[' , substr ( str ( ?link ), 31 , 500 ), '{{!}}' , ?headLabel , ']]' ) como ?title ) ( concat ( ?stateLabel , '\ \ n' , '[[Archivo:' , substr ( str ( ?img_ ), 52 , 500 ), '{{!}}200px]]' ) como ?description ) DONDE { ?id wdt : P31 wd : Q35657 . ?id wdt : P6 ?head . ?head wdt : P102 ?party . BIND ( si ( ?party = wd : Q29468 , '0' , si ( ?party = wd : Q29552 , '1' , '2' )) como ?partyId ) SERVICIO wikibase : etiqueta { bd : serviceParam wikibase : idioma 'en' . ?head rdfs : etiqueta ?headLabel . ?id rdfs :etiqueta ?stateLabel . } OPCIONAL { ?head wdt : P18 ?img . } ?link schema : acerca de ?head . ?link schema : isPartOf <https://en.wikipedia.org/> . } AGRUPAR POR ?id ?head ?headLabel ?link ?stateLabel "}|ancho-del-marco=600|alto-del-marco=400|lat-del-marco=52|long-del-marco=-110|zoom=3}}
|raw=
parámetro)|raw=
parámetro no funcionará porque la llave para cerrar GeoJSON está adyacente a las llaves para cerrar la plantilla:{{ Maplink | raw = {"tipo": "ExternalData", "servicio": "geoshape", "ids": "Q13518258" }} }
<mapframe>...</mapframe>
etiquetas simples, entonces debería informarse en Phabricator (puede iniciar sesión con su cuenta de Wikipedia). Consulte mw:Cómo informar un error para obtener instrucciones (para las etiquetas, use ). (Alternativamente, puede intentar mw:Ayuda discusión:Extensión:Kartographer)Maps|raw=
muestra mensajes de error que indican que "Se agotó el tiempo asignado para ejecutar scripts". ¿Qué se puede hacer?